“Singapore version of the free fish” Carousell will merge with the online trading platform 701Search, the combined company valuation will exceed $ 850 million. According to Bloomberg, 701Search is part of the telecom giant Telenor Group and has operations in Malaysia, Vietnam and Myanmar. The transaction will be in the form of cash plus stock. As part of the transaction, Telenor will also invest $20 million in Carousell and a 32% shareholding in the merger, making it the minority shareholder with the highest shareholding. Founded in 2012, Carousell is currently valued at more than $550 million. After the transaction, the business will expand to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ia, the Philippines, Myanmar, Vietnam and other countries.

Gojek wants to split its financial services department Go-Finance and rename it Digital Katalis (Dkatalis). According to DealStreetAsia, Dkatalis is hiring employees and Go-Finance employees will join. According to documents submitted by the company to the Accounting and Corporate Regulatory Authority of Singapore (ACRA), the company’s shareholders currently include Singapore’s financial technology companies Neuroncredit, Freemantle Capital, and Jetway Wealth Management Limited.

Zomato denies the merger with Swiggy. According to KrASIA, in the latest report of the Indian news website Firstpost, sources said that Swiggy and Zomato’s main investors have merged in preliminary negotiations in recent weeks. It is reported that Swiggy’s investors include Tencent, Naspers and Accel, while Zomato has the support of Infoedge, Ant Financial and Sequoia Capital. It is estimated that the two companies will have a 70% market share after the merger.

PayPal enters e-commerce: $4 billion to acquire Honey. According to the report of Tencent Technology, on November 20th, PayPal announced that the company has agreed to acquire Honey for $4 billion. Honey is a service provider looking for the most affordable online shopping products on the web for consumers. The acquisition is the largest acquisition of PayPal to date, and PayPal’s goal is to add Honey’s technology to its product line and extend its reach to PayPal’s 300 million network payment users.

Bahrain Salaam Bank and China and Yu Capital jointly established a $50 million MEC Venture Capital Fund. It was learned that on November 20, Bahrain Salam Bank and China and Yu Capital jointly announced the establishment of a $50 million MEC venture capital fund. The MEC Fund will be the first venture capital fund to be funded and managed by the private capital of China and the Middle East technology market. It will promote the exchange and cooperation of scientific and technological achievements between China and the Middle East and North Africa, and use capital to transform and apply Chinese technology practices. African e-commerce platform Jumia has suspended its operations in Cameroon. According to Reuters, Jumia’s share price hit a record low of $4.96. According to sources, Jumia entered Cameroon for market share growth, but the business was not profitable. Cameroon is one of the largest economies in Central Africa.

Venture Capital and Accelerator Y Combinator will stop operations in China. It was learned that the YC China brand, which was established in August 2018, will be discontinued, and founder Lu Qi has set up a new fund MiraclePlus to replace YC China. In this regard, Lu Qi said that YC’s new leadership has made a strategic adjustment and will return all YC global entrepreneurial camp activities to focus on US operations.
